Current Season Dynamics: Tale of Two Different Trajectories
Tampa Bay’s Playoff Push Hits Turbulence
The Rays (71-72) find themselves at a critical juncture in their 2025 campaign. After dropping three consecutive games to Cleveland, Tampa Bay’s postseason aspirations have taken another significant blow. Currently trailing the Seattle Mariners by 4.0 games for the final American League Wild Card spot, the Rays face an uphill battle with multiple teams standing between them and October baseball.
Tampa Bay’s bullpen remains a strength, featuring closer Pete Fairbanks (24 saves) and reliable setup men Griffin Jax (26 holds) and Garrett Cleavinger (20 holds), with their relievers ranking 7th in MLB with a 3.71 ERA. However, offensive consistency has plagued the team throughout their recent skid.
Chicago’s September Surge Defies Expectations
The White Sox (55-89) have transformed into a different team this month, posting an impressive 6-1 record in September that represents their strongest stretch of the entire 2025 season. This surge includes seven victories in their last ten games, demonstrating newfound resilience despite their disappointing overall record.
While Chicago’s playoff hopes were extinguished long ago—sitting 20.5 games out of Wild Card contention—their recent hot streak has provided much-needed momentum and confidence heading into the final stretch of the regular season.
Pitching Matchup: Familiar Faces in New Places
Adrian Houser’s Homecoming Narrative
Tampa Bay will send right-hander Adrian Houser to the mound in what presents a compelling storyline: facing his former team. Houser began the 2025 season wearing White Sox colors before being dealt to the Rays at the trade deadline, creating an intriguing dynamic for Tuesday’s contest.
The statistical tale tells two different stories for Houser in 2025. During his Chicago tenure, he compiled an impressive 6-2 record with a sparkling 2.10 ERA across 11 starts. However, since joining Tampa Bay, his performance has declined notably, posting a 2-2 record with a 4.91 ERA over six outings. His most recent start against Seattle showed promise, as he delivered seven strong innings while striking out eight batters to secure the victory.
Yoendrys Gomez’s Journey to the South Side
The White Sox counter with Yoendrys Gomez, whose 2025 season represents a true baseball odyssey. The 25-year-old has pitched for three different organizations this year—previously suiting up for the Yankees and Dodgers before landing in Chicago via waivers in May.
Since arriving on the South Side, Gomez has made eight appearances (five starts) and compiled a 2-1 record with a 4.00 ERA. His most recent outing against Minnesota showcased his potential, as he limited the Twins to two runs (one earned) over 5.0 innings while recording five strikeouts.
Key Betting Trends and Statistical Insights
White Sox Home Field Challenges
Guaranteed Rate Field has historically presented offensive challenges for Chicago, with the White Sox posting a team OPS of .673 at home, ranking 29th in MLB and trailing their road performance by 20 points. The home team averages just 4.02 runs per game on the South Side, creating potential value for under bettors.
Tampa Bay’s Road Struggles Continue
The Rays have faced consistent challenges away from their temporary home at George M. Steinbrenner Field. Tampa Bay carries a road OPS of .678 (26th in MLB), significantly lower than their .754 mark at home. This offensive disparity has contributed to their 33-36 road record and 44-54 mark against American League opposition.
September Offensive Explosion for Chicago
Despite season-long offensive struggles, the White Sox have discovered their hitting stroke in September. Chicago leads the 2025 season series 2-1 over Tampa Bay, with the Rays covering the run line in all three previous matchups. The White Sox have posted an .851 OPS this month, ranking sixth in MLB, while their 12 home runs trail only Seattle for the most in September.
